✈️ How to Get There: Transport & Logistics

Getting to Stars In Town 2026 in Schaffhausen's historic Old Town is straightforward via Switzerland's efficient rail network, with regular connections from Zurich and Winterthur taking under an hour. The festival operates shuttle services from designated car parks on the outskirts to preserve the medieval town centre, whilst regional trains and buses provide excellent public transport links. For those driving, park-and-ride facilities connect seamlessly with the shuttle system to deliver you directly to the atmospheric cobbled streets hosting the event.

Closest Airports

1. Zurich Airport (ZRH) Distance: 32 km Take the direct train from Zurich Airport to Schaffhausen, which runs regularly and takes approximately 32 minutes to reach the Old Town for the festival. 2. Friedrichshafen Airport (FDH) Distance: 68 km Take a taxi or hire a car from Friedrichshafen Airport to reach Old Town Schaffhausen for the festival in approximately one hour and eight minutes, as public transport connections require multiple changes and significantly longer travel time.

Getting to the Venue

  • Trains/Public Transport: Take the train to Schaffhausen Bahnhof, which connects directly to Zurich Hauptbahnhof and Winterthur. From the station, Old Town Schaffhausen is a short walk across the Rhine bridge. Regional trains run frequently throughout the day from both Zurich and Winterthur.

  • Buses/Shuttles: Local buses operate from Schaffhausen Bahnhof to various stops around the Old Town area. Bus routes serve the Fronwagplatz and Herrenacker areas, both within walking distance of the festival site. Check timetables as some routes have reduced weekend services.

  • Late-Night Return: The last trains to Zurich typically depart around midnight, with earlier final services to Winterthur. Night buses may operate on festival days between Schaffhausen and surrounding areas. Plan your departure time carefully as public transport options become very limited after midnight.

  • Taxi & Rideshare: Taxis are available from Schaffhausen Bahnhof and can drop you near the Old Town pedestrian areas. Uber operates in the region, though availability may be limited compared to larger cities. Book in advance for return journeys, especially late at night when demand is high.

🏨 Where to Stay

Since Stars In Town 2026 doesn't offer camping facilities, you'll need to secure accommodation in Schaffhausen itself or the surrounding area. Book your hotel, hostel, or apartment rental as early as possible, as Schaffhausen's accommodation options fill up quickly during the festival period. The Old Town area offers the most convenient location, putting you within walking distance of the festival venues whilst allowing you to experience Schaffhausen's historic charm between performances. Budget-conscious attendees should look into the local youth hostel or guesthouses slightly outside the city centre, which remain well-connected by Schaffhausen's efficient public transport system. For those preferring more space, short-term apartment rentals through local agencies provide excellent value, particularly if you're attending Stars In Town 2026 with a group. Consider accommodation in nearby towns like Neuhausen am Rheinfall if Schaffhausen itself is fully booked—the train connections are frequent and reliable, making it easy to travel to and from the festival each day. Remember that many Schaffhausen hotels offer special packages during Stars In Town 2026, so enquire directly about festival deals when making your reservation.

☀️ Weather

Dates: 29 July 2026 to 8 August 2026
Season: Summer (Jun–Aug)

Late July in Schaffhausen brings warm summer weather with temperatures typically ranging from 15-25°C, though occasional afternoon thunderstorms can provide dramatic relief from the heat. Pack layers including a waterproof jacket and comfortable walking shoes, as you'll likely experience both sunshine and sudden downpours during the festival weekend.
